Understanding How Dryer Vent Systems Work Before identifying clogging signs, it is important to understand how dryer vents function.
When your dryer operates, it produces:
• Heat • Moisture • Lint particles • Dust • Airborne fibers
The dryer vent system safely carries these byproducts outside your home.
A typical dryer vent system includes:
• Dryer unit • Transition hose • Vent pipe • Wall duct • Exterior vent cover
When working properly, the system removes heat and moisture efficiently.
However, lint and debris gradually accumulate inside vent pipes, restricting airflow.
Over time, this buildup creates blockages.

The Most Important Warning Signs of a Clogged Dryer Vent
Recognizing early warning signs can prevent costly damage and fire hazards.
Below are the most critical indicators.
Sign 1: Clothes Take Longer Than Normal to Dry
This is the most common symptom of dryer vent clogging.
Normally, clothes should dry within 40–60 minutes.
If drying takes longer, airflow may be restricted.
Clogged vents trap moisture inside the dryer.
This forces the dryer to run longer.
Consequences include:
Higher electricity usage
Increased appliance wear
Overheating risks
This is often the first warning sign.
Sign 2: Dryer Feels Extremely Hot During Operation
Dryers naturally produce heat, but excessive heat is dangerous.
If the dryer feels unusually hot, airflow may be blocked.
Restricted airflow traps heat inside the system.
This increases fire risk significantly.
Professional inspection is strongly recommended.
Sign 3: Burning Smell While Dryer Is Running
A burning smell is one of the most serious warning signs.
Lint is highly flammable.
When airflow is restricted, lint overheats.
This can cause combustion.
If you smell burning:
Stop using the dryer immediately
Disconnect power
Contact a professional cleaning service
This situation can quickly become dangerous.
Sign 4: Clothes Feel Extremely Hot After Drying
Clothes should feel warm, not excessively hot.
Overheating indicates airflow restriction.
Heat remains trapped inside the dryer.
This stresses internal components.
It can shorten dryer lifespan.
Sign 5: Excess Lint Around Dryer or Vent Opening
Visible lint accumulation indicates blockage.
Lint may appear:
Behind dryer
Around vent opening
Near exterior vent
This suggests the system cannot properly expel debris.
Professional cleaning is necessary.
Sign 6: Exterior Vent Produces Weak Airflow
Check your exterior vent while dryer runs.
Airflow should feel strong and steady.
Weak airflow indicates blockage.
This confirms vent restriction.
Sign 7: Dryer Shuts Off Unexpectedly
Modern dryers include safety features.
Overheating triggers automatic shutdown.
This prevents fire.
Frequent shutdowns indicate airflow problems.
Cleaning restores safe operation.
Sign 8: Musty or Moldy Smell in Laundry Area
Clogged vents trap moisture.
Moisture promotes mold growth.
Mold affects air quality.
This can cause respiratory issues.
Professional cleaning removes moisture sources.
Sign 9: Higher Electricity Bills Without Explanation
Clogged vents reduce efficiency.
Dryers must work harder.
This increases energy consumption.
Energy costs rise.
Cleaning improves efficiency.
Sign 10: Visible Debris Inside Vent System
Visible debris confirms blockage.
Professional cleaning removes hidden buildup.

Fire Risks Associated with Clogged Dryer Vents
Dryer vent fires are a major safety concern.
Lint is highly flammable.
Restricted airflow causes overheating.
Heat ignites lint.
This creates fire risk.
Professional cleaning reduces risk significantly.
Why Dryer Vent Fires Are Dangerous
Dryer vent fires spread quickly.
They often start unnoticed.
Fire spreads inside walls.
This increases damage severity.
Prevention is essential.

How Often Dryer Vents Should Be Cleaned
Recommended frequency:
Residential homes: once per year
Large households: every 6–8 months
Commercial buildings: every 3–6 months
